Key Metrics to Track in Affiliate Campaigns
???? 1. Clicks
Number almost daily your affiliate link is clicked

Indicates the performance of one's content, ad, or call-to-action

???? 2. Conversions
Number of successful actions (purchases, signups, installs) caused by your link

The primary indicator of affiliate success

???? 3. Conversion Rate (CVR)
Formula: (Conversions / Clicks) × 100

Helps appraise the effectiveness of one's landing page and offer

???? 4. Earnings Per Click (EPC)
Formula: (Total Earnings / Total Clicks)

Useful for comparing affiliate offers across different campaigns

???? 5. Revenue & Commission
Total income generated and also the affiliate commission earned

Shows the monetary success of the efforts

???? 6. Return on Investment (ROI)
If you’re using paid traffic, ROI lets you know if your ad spend is profitable

???? 7. Traffic Sources & Geolocation
Understand which platforms (SEO, email, social) or countries drive probably the most sales

???? 8. Time to Conversion
Shows how long it takes a user to convert after clicking your link

Useful for learning the buying journey and follow-up strategy

Best Tools for Tracking Affiliate Campaigns
???? Affiliate Network Dashboards
Most networks (like Amazon Associates, ShareASale, CJ, Impact, etc.) provide:

Real-time data on clicks, sales, earnings

Breakdown by campaign, product, and channel

???? Google Analytics
Track traffic sources, behavior flow, and link performance

Set up Goals and UTM parameters to monitor conversions

???? UTM Parameters
Add UTM tags in your affiliate links to follow:

Source (e.g., email, Facebook)

Medium (e.g., CPC, organic)

Campaign name

Use tools like Google’s Campaign URL Builder

???? Link Trackers and Shorteners
Tools like Pretty Links, ThirstyAffiliates, or Bitly offer click tracking and link management

Useful for A/B testing and managing affiliate URLs

???? Affiliate-Specific Tools
Voluum: Advanced campaign tracking for paid and organic traffic

ClickMagick: Great for tracking, split testing, and optimizing affiliate links

RedTrack.io: All-in-one tracker for affiliates with deep analytics and automation

How to Analyze and Optimize Your Campaigns
✅ 1. A/B Test Creatives and Landing Pages
Test different headlines, CTAs, thumbnails, or page layouts

Keep what converts and discard what doesn’t

✅ 2. Segment by Traffic Source
Analyze whether traffic from YouTube performs a lot better than email or Facebook

Focus your time and efforts on the highest-performing platforms

✅ 3. Filter by Device and Location
See if mobile users convert a lot more than desktop

Localize offers for better targeting

✅ 4. Identify Top-Performing Offers
Promote more of what works and eliminate underperforming products

Negotiate better commissions for high-performing campaigns

✅ 5. Set Benchmarks and Goals
Establish clear KPIs (e.g., 5% CVR, $0.50 EPC)

Regularly compare performance against your benchmarks

Common Tracking Mistakes to Avoid
❌ Not using UTM parameters on the links

❌ Relying only on affiliate dashboards without cross-checking data

❌ Failing to test or split campaigns

❌ Ignoring time lag between clicks and conversions

❌ Tracking vanity metrics without centering on actual revenue
